Content preparation requires careful attention to transcript quality, metadata organization, and context preservation. Raw transcripts often contain errors, lack speaker identification, and miss important contextual cues like audience reactions or references to visual elements. The team at Listener has found that podcasters who invest time in cleaning and enhancing their transcripts before AI training see significantly better chatbot performance. This includes correcting automated transcription errors, adding speaker tags, and including relevant metadata about episode themes, guest information, and key topics discussed.

Quality control becomes essential when working with large volumes of podcast data. Automated transcription services typically achieve 85-90% accuracy, but the remaining errors can significantly impact AI training effectiveness. Listener's development team recommends implementing a systematic review process that prioritizes high-performing episodes and frequently referenced content. This targeted approach ensures your most important content receives the attention necessary for accurate AI training while managing the time investment required for comprehensive data preparation.
